I just purchased M80's after many months of careful auditons and I am very happy with what I have in my home. My current systems has a rotel preamp/processor and a five channel amp for surround sound. I purchased two new two channel rotel D amps and am absolutely convinced that they make a huge difference in sound quality. I am curious if I should be concerned about knowing how much of the current is running to the M80s? Entering into this new world of power, how can I make sure I do not over power the new speakers?

The 80's thrive on power, the M80s were tested with music for 100 hours at 700 Watts continuous input power, with peaks of 1000 Watts! Besides, do your amps have more power than Axioms digital amps, unlikely..
